ACPICA: Debugger: Add interpreter blocking mark for single-step mode

ACPICA commit 91af5d18cd40b35f9d5568fb95fc403ff12474e5

When the single-step mode is used, evaluation is actually split by the
single-step command prompts, so this patch correctly marks the evaluation
segment with interpreter lock release/acquire.
This in return fixes an issue that in the single-step command prompt,
commands requiring to hold the namespace lock (ex. namespace) cannot be
executed. ACPICA BZ 1362, fixed by Lv Zheng.
